Cost Savings Through Renewable Technology

One of the primary benefits of incorporating renewable energy into residential developments is cost savings. Solar panels capture sunlight and convert it into electricity, reducing dependence on the grid and lowering monthly energy bills. Home battery systems store excess energy generated during the day for use at night or during peak periods, further optimizing energy efficiency. Meanwhile, commercial-grade heat pumps allow for efficient heating and cooling, ensuring that homes remain comfortable throughout the year without excessive energy consumption. By combining these systems, developers can offer residences that are truly modern and cost-effective.

Integrating Sustainability Into Standard Home Design

Energy efficiency is no longer just an optional feature; it is becoming a standard expectation for modern residential developments. Buyers increasingly seek homes where sustainability is integrated into the design rather than added as an afterthought. This includes considerations such as natural lighting, ventilation, thermal insulation, and energy-efficient appliances. Coupled with renewable energy solutions, these features create homes that are comfortable, cost-effective, and environmentally responsible. The synergy between smart design and renewable energy ensures that homes are functional, sustainable, and appealing to a broad range of buyers.
